AWE Limited has been advised by the Operator, Origin Energy, that the Yolla-A platform has achieved significant production improvement as a result of successful well interventions and is currently producing gas at rates of approximately 57 Tj/day, up from 42 Tj/d that was achieved prior to the well intervention program. AWE Limited reported that a second successful Drill Stem Test (DST) has been conducted at the Lengo-2 appraisal well, offshore Indonesia, achieving a maximum gas flow rate of 21.2 million standard cubic feet per day (mmscf/d). In November 2012, Japan Petroleum Exploration Co., Ltd. began drilling the Matang-1 exploration well through its 100% subsidiary, Japex Block A Ltd., in the Matang structure in Block A Aceh in Indonesia’s Aceh region. Managing director of National Iranian Oil Company (NIOC) said that the daily production capacity of gas condensate and gas liquids will rise by 120 thousand barrels per day this year, hitting 650 thousand barrels per day, after launching new phases of South Pars gas field. Origin Energy of Australia released the Quarterly Production Report for its Exploration and Production business for the quarter to 31 March 2013, reporting production of 30 petajoules equivalent (PJe) and sales revenues of $199 million. Petrobras announced that, in March, total oil and natural gas production in Brazil averaged 2,247 thousand barrels of oil equivalent per day (boed). Including the share operated by the company for its partners, total production was 2,345 thousand boed, down 2.8% compared to February. Santos announced first quarter production of 12.1 million barrels of oil equivalent (mmboe), 2% lower than the first quarter of 2012. Gas production of 52.8 PJ (9.1 mmboe) was in line with the corresponding period, with higher Otway Basin production offset by lower production from the Cooper Basin due to major planned shutdowns.
